Transaction 65f81bcc12a52895b4875e1be5d4ffb36644c9fcfbcd1c42dd452f04183141e5
1 Input
1 Output
-
65f81bcc12a52895b4875e1be5d4ffb36644c9fcfbcd1c42dd452f04183141e5:0
- value
- 5473698
- script pubkey
- OP_0 OP_PUSHBYTES_20 b0a956fe14e8031f26573168dd0fffb88af7fb30
- address
- bc1qkz54dls5aqp37fjhx95d6rllhz9007es6v42p7